Understanding Your Health Insurance Quotes OH

You can save money by requesting several health insurance quotes OH. This allows you to compare plans and find the most cost effective options.

It is important you understand the insurance industry in order to compare OHorida health insurance quotes effectively. Here are some tips to help you understand quotes.

1. Maximum Coverage

Insurance policies can contain a lot of confusing details. When you are comparing products it is easiest just to look at the maximum coverage available.

Don't underestimate the costs of health care. If you choose a policy with a maximum coverage limit that is too low you could end up facing major bills if a serious illness occurs in your family. You should be looking at policies that can offer a maximum coverage of around $3 to $5 million.

2. Types of Coverage

Take the time to check thoroughly what is covered by your health plan. You need to make sure all the basics are available such as doctor's office visits, specialist referrals and hospital stays. Also see what plans can offer you in terms of additional benefits. This can help you to create plans tailored to your individual circumstances.

For example if you are planning on starting a family then maternity benefits can be a useful addition to your main policy.

3. Exclusions

In addition to understanding what your plan covers, you need to check what is not covered. These are known as exclusions. All health plans will have some kind of exclusions so review these and make sure they do not affect any of your needs for health care. Typically exclusions can include:

  • Chronic Illness - many plans will not cover treatment for minor chronic illnesses such as hay fever or allergies.
  • Non-essential diagnostic tests - a large majority of plans only cover for essential diagnostic testing. This means if you want to undergo tests for minor issues such as allergies you may have to cover these costs yourself.

4. Out-of-pocket expenses

These can include deductibles, co-payments, coinsurance and miscellaneous costs. It is important to check these thoroughly. A plan that may seem cheap could end up being more expensive than you first thought when all the out-of-pocket expenses are added up.
